A new Request for Comments is now available in online RFC libraries.
RFC 2173:
Title: A MAPOS version 1 Extension - Node Switch
Protocol
Author: K. Murakami, M. Maruyama
Date: June 1997
Mailbox: murakami@ntt-20.ecl.net, mitsuru@ntt-20.ecl.net
Pages: 6
Characters: 12251
Updates/Obsoletes: None
URL: ftp://ds.internic.net/rfc/rfc2173.txt
This document describes a MAPOS extension, Node Switch Protocol, for
automatic node address assignment. MAPOS is a multiple access
protocol for transmission of network-protocol datagrams, encapsulated
in High-Level Data Link Control (HDLC) frames, over SONET/SDH. NSP
automates the HDLC address configuration of each node. Using NSP, a
node retrieves its HDLC address from the switch to which it is
connected.
